DELPHI窗体最大化以后布局变形的问题
我做了一个窗体,上面有图片,按钮,等等,运行正常。可是点击最大化以后,布局严重变形请指教 问题点数:20、回复次数:5Top
1 楼jabmoon(刺月)回复于 2005-09-01 11:51:56 得分 15
这个没办法的,除非自己作一些控制,比如尽量用自适应的控件,或者对窗体的最大化和最小化等操作作一些限制,或者在窗体在作大小变化的时候对控件位置和大小自己计算好了作相应调整,总之是麻烦Top
2 楼Fxxxyshh(风萧萧兮易水寒)回复于 2005-09-01 11:58:18 得分 0
谢谢,通过同事已经搞定,设置各个控件的Anchor属性即可.Top
3 楼laz110058(lazy)回复于 2005-09-01 12:00:23 得分 5
通过设置设置各个控件的Anchor属性即可.
Top
4 楼g961681(技术庸人(情商太低))回复于 2005-09-01 12:16:35 得分 0
如果窗体中的主体控件可缩放的话,那么可以通过各个控件的anchor属性来控制位置。
如果无主体控件,或主体控件不可缩放的话,那么还是禁止用户缩放窗体的好。
对于上一种,在主体控件的左上角的anchor设置为[akLeft,akTop],
右下的设置为[akButton,akRight]等等。主体控件4个全设了。
其实还可以用flat的panel通过Align先给窗体摆好布局,再放控件的了!Top
5 楼g961681(技术庸人(情商太低))回复于 2005-09-01 12:18:17 得分 0
倘若是要想改变控件大小的话,有个专门的控件,可做到,就技术而言应该不错了。
但就想法而言,我认为效果不好,不推荐。Top




